One step forward. Two steps back.

After 19 games, I think that would be the best way to succinctly surmise this Texas A&M baseball season so far. A team struggling to form an identity under a first-year head coach has not been able to string together any sort of elemental consistency outside of the starting pitching.

You often hear the term "complementary" to describe football. Essentially, each side of the ball works off of each other to the benefit of the overall team.
